Why this role?You’ll take part in an intensive 6‑month training programme, including a City & Guilds Electrical Engineering course, giving you a strong foundation to grow your career in the power industry. Once trained, you’ll play a crucial role in delivering high‑quality jointing work across our network—ensuring safe, reliable connections and helping keep homes, businesses, and communities powered every day.
What You’ll Be Doing- Carry out cablehead changes, replace cablehead and substation fuses, locate faults, deploy and connect generators, complete jointing work, issue and receive safety documents, and occasionally support other trade teams.
- Plan jobs, prepare materials and equipment, and complete safety documentation.
- Take part in standby duties once fully trained.

SP Energy Networks is part of the Iberdrola Group, one of the world’s largest integrated utility companies and a world leader in wind energy. We keep electricity flowing to homes and businesses through Central and Southern Scotland, North Wales and in the North West of England. We operate over 4000km of cables and lines that make up the transmission network – connecting infrastructure like wind farms into the electricity system.
It’s a role that puts us right at the heart of Scotland’s ambition to be Net Zero by 2044. And we’re taking it very seriously. We’re investing >£5.5 billion into our transmission network, directly supporting the rapid growth needed in renewable energy.
